A Man Has Been Shot At The WWE Performance Center In Orlando [UPDATED]

[protected-iframe id=”6164d741d24489a2362b1f6d96436248-60970621-24613583″ info=”https://c.brightcove.com/services/viewer/federated_f9?isVid=1″ width=”650″ height=”400″]

Reports are now coming in that a man has been shot outside of the WWE Performance Center in Orlando.

WFTV 9 is reporting that the deputy-involved shooting happened shortly before 1 p.m. ET, and that the attacker had visited the Performance Center a few days prior, but was arrested. WWE employees are currently being interviewed by the police, but no further details have been released.

**UPDATE**

Triple H has released the following statement via Twitter:

Unfortunately a deranged individual with no WWE affiliation, who had a court order prohibiting him from being on WWE property was involved in an incident with an Orange County Sherriff’s deputy in the parking lot of the WWE Performance Center. We defer to the Orange County Sherriff’s department for further comment and information.

**UPDATE**

It’s now being reported that the man was allegedly obsessed with a female WWE performer, though it has not been said which one. The man charged at a deputy with a knife, and was shot once. He is currently in the hospital.

**UPDATE**

Here are the details from the Sheriff’s news conference, via WFTV 9:

Orange County Sheriff Jerry Demings said the 29-year-old man had a fixation with a female wrestler and had been causing problems at the facility to the point officials there have been hiring off-duty deputies for extra security.

Demings said no deputies were on the WWE campus Monday but two nearby plain-clothes deputies responded.
The man told the deputies he was possibly armed with a knife, so the deputies had weapons drawn when they approached him, Demings said. The man then charged one of the deputies, who fired once as he retreated roughly 75 feet, authorities said.

The man was struck and was taken to a local hospital where his name and condition have not been released. Demings said the Sheriff’s Office has encountered the man before and he was most recently arrested on Aug. 4 for trespass after warning.

**UPDATE**

PWInsider is now reporting the identity and current condition of the man shot.

Sources close to the investigation of today’s shooting at the WWE Performance Center have identified the suspect, who was shot by a Detective this afternoon, as 29 year-old Armando Alejandro Montalvo.

WWE took an injunction out recently against someone of the same name in an attempt to keep him from trespassing on the WWE Performance Center property in Florida. There had been multiple incidents of Montalvo showing up demanding a job, threatening talent and even throwing feces on the Performance Center building.

The WWE personality in question that the suspect had a “fixation” with was not on site today, but it’s not unusual for well known WWE personalities to visit. On those days, WWE increases the security.

The suspect is currently in surgery at Orlando Regional Medical Center with “life-threatening” injuries.
